12,115,359,174,493 SHIB in 24 Hours: Shiba Inu OI Drops in Market Sell-Off

Open interest in futures tied to Shiba Inu dropped over 8% in the last 24 hours, according to CoinGlass data, reaching $90.45 million, or 12,115,359,174,493 SHIB.

This comes as the broader crypto market saw a sell-off on Thursday, with most crypto assets, including SHIB, trading in red. At press time, SHIB was down 3.92% in the last 24 hours to $0.00000744 and down 5% weekly. 

Bulls took a pause across the crypto markets over the past 24 hours as risk-off sentiment swept through global markets.

Even though the Federal Reserve’s decision to hold interest rates steady at 3.5%-3.75% was widely expected, a rotation into safe haven assets left crypto traders facing a sell-off. 

Market faces sell-off

The broader crypto market has seen a drop since a rally at the start of the year. This follows continued profit-taking on the market, with cryptocurrencies reversing their gains at the week’s start. 

 In the last 24 hours, crypto futures bets worth $369 million have been liquidated, marking a 15% increase in the last 24 hours. Most of these are long positions hoping for prices to further increase.

The total open interest in all crypto futures has fallen nearly 3% to $132.74 billion at press time, following the market sell-off. 

On Wednesday at its January meeting, the Fed left rates unchanged at 3.5% to 3.75%, ending a recent run of interest rate cuts. 

With the Federal Reserve unsurprisingly deciding to keep its key interest rate unchanged yesterday, attention turned to Powell’s post-announcement press conference. 

Powell said the economy was on “firm footing” and said that the Fed does not see current monetary policy as “significantly restrictive.”

China’s central bank, led by Deputy Governor Lu Lei, initiated a trial of a unified cross-border QR code payment gateway with Alipay and Ant International as participants. This pilot addresses cross-border fund risks, aiming to enhance financial security amid rising money laundering through digital channels, despite muted crypto market reactions. China’s Cross-Border Payment Gateway Trial with Alipay The trial operation of a unified cross-border QR code payment gateway marks a milestone in China’s financial landscape. Prominent entities such as Alipay and Ant International are at the forefront, participating as the initial institutions in this venture. Lu Lei, Deputy Governor of the People’s Bank of China, highlighted the systemic risks posed by increased cross-border fund flows. Changes are expected in the dynamics of digital transactions, potentially enhancing transaction efficiency while tightening regulations around illicit finance. The initiative underscores China’s commitment to bolstering financial security amidst growing global fund movements. “The scale of cross-border fund flows is expanding, and the frequency is accelerating, providing opportunities for risks such as cross-border money laundering and terrorist financing. Some overseas illegal platforms transfer funds through channels such as virtual currencies and underground banks, creating a ‘resonance’ of risks at home and abroad, posing a challenge to China’s foreign exchange management and financial security.” — Lu Lei, Deputy Governor, People’s Bank of China Bitcoin and Impact of China’s Financial Initiatives Did you know? China’s latest initiative echoes the Payment Connect project of June 2025, furthering real-time cross-boundary remittances and expanding its influence on global financial systems.
